Output 4e391225cd183beaf72af47ebdda4e5d2163a71de64174e82edd843eae749031:1

value
5245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f7d234329190412737d1165d76b0b5d60b58f27 OP_EQUAL
address
3Lc7hyXqW8XH47Y1NmCBiJmdkyvzQBWxxv
transaction
4e391225cd183beaf72af47ebdda4e5d2163a71de64174e82edd843eae749031
confirmations
180436
spent
true